think you may have missed some of my points here regarding the flash
I meant you to use the technomate noboot serial 005 full flash into the flash , not the juliet005 , and factory reset so its totally vanilla flavoured by technomate using the noboot , not the uboot , using a serial null modem cable
then use tm009 which is a full flash as well , and factory reset it , now it would have a full technomate 009 flavour in the flash
at this point you can install ur010beta2 into the flash and do what you wish with it , use it or dont use it , up to you , but at least its clean and works too. bear in mind there is no full 10 flash so its an upgrade from 009 afaik
if you then install iboot3a ( or iboot2 ) it doesnt alter the flash , just adds extra files like the extra_run for booting an mmc card from the card reader , and so this allows you to still use the flash or to boot from the mmc card using a startup menu , the flash would still boot with no mmc cards in the box if you wish it
so its not a case of one or the other , it gives you both and is how mine was reconstructed after the disastrous dsteam v3.4 flash issues reported here and elsewhere ( good on mmc , bad in flash ). I used serial null modem cable and tcc6 to get tm005 noboot into the box factory reset , then tm009 using tcc6 over ethernet
I dont understand where you get the idea that this is an either/or situation , its a win-win situation , and far better than having remnants of various flashes hanging around in your boxes as proved by your various startup screens
once you have a clean ur10b2 in the flash , you can add in iboot and use a card for testing images , leaving the flash well alone , and that is my point , and what I do , and what tnt is doing too
and please bear in mind there are 3 of you in this thread , one having a problem , two not having a problem , and we subsequently find you are running from different flashes or upgrades from previous flashes , not clean installs and not always the same flash either , and its this non-identical use that may be at the heart of your problems and explain the different results , especially as all the software you are installing is in beta format and not final , ie:- still buggy
you are all expecting to get the same working results , so you need to sing from the exact same hymn sheet
